Seat depth is the most important factor when it comes to comfort. A seat that is too shallow will be uncomfortable and will not allow you to relax properly. The ideal seat depth is 20-24 inches, which is ideal for those who like to sit straight. A deeper seat is great for those who like to relax and lay down however, any deeper than this and you could end in a position where your feet are hanging in the air.

In the Victorian period, social etiquette ruled that couples who were not married were not to sit together close and that they should not show affection. The loveseat was created as an option for romantic seating for couples who wanted to converse and enjoy their time without breaking any rules. They were also referred to as kissing benches and gossip chairs.
